Subject: Flagwright rollout framework live

Team — Flagwright is now the only sanctioned path for feature-flag rollouts. Percentage ramps, cohort pins, and kill switches all live in one config. Legacy toggles in Pondera are frozen and will be deleted next cycle. Maintainers: read the migration doc before touching anything. Rollout was cut from the build below.

session token of kahag-bawip = htk6_729d08

Finance review summary: marketing spend at Junovia Labs is reduced by 22% for H2, reflecting softer demand in the Carwell segment. Digital acquisition budgets are preserved; events, outdoor media, and agency retainers absorb the reduction. Reallocated funds support product development under the Meridia line. Variance reporting moves to monthly cadence. The confidential business rationale for this decision is noted below.

confidential, fajop-yaweg: The renewal with Zorixox Holdings closes at $5 million a year, 15 percent above the last contract. Project Quenath slips by one quarter because of the staffing delay.

Each request is validated against the resident roster cache, then forwarded to the locker controller over the internal mesh. If the cache is stale by more than ten minutes, the service fails closed and pages on-call. Copy `env.sample` to `.env`, set `LOCKER_REGION` and `ROSTER_REFRESH_SECONDS`, and confirm the controller host resolves. The controller rejects unsigned requests, so the env file must include the shared signing secret on the next line.

env line for fajop-taguf: VAULT_KEY20=82a8caa7b14c704c3638

**Q: How do plugin authors restore a broken GridForge workspace?** If your crossword plugin corrupts the local grid cache, GridForge can rebuild it from the encrypted seed archive bundled with your developer license. Run the restore command from the plugin SDK and follow the prompts carefully. The archive will only decrypt with the recovery passphrase provided directly below.

unlock words, fawig-bagef: olidor-holir-istox-holath-tamys-quenion-giliel